Strategic Placement and Limitations
While this commercial design is robust, it is not a one-size-fits-all solution. There are specific scenarios where it shines and others where caution is required.
Where it works best:
- Large Product Previews: The details of the snowflake arms and the peace symbol center need space to breathe. It looks fantastic on large tote bags or framed prints.
- Themed Bundles: Pair it with other retro-inspired elements to create a "Groovy Winter" pack.
- Social Media Promos: It acts as a strong focal point for Instagram stories or Pinterest pins promoting holiday sales.
Where to use caution:
- Tiny Details: Avoid using this on very small items like petite jewelry tags or tiny sticker sheets where the intricate lines of the snowflake might blur or lose definition.
- Dark Backgrounds: Depending on the specific colorway of the file, ensure there is enough contrast. If the design is dark, it may vanish against a black t-shirt unless a white underbase or outline is added.
- Text-Heavy Layouts: Do not crowd this image with too much text. The symbol is complex; adding heavy typography nearby can create visual clutter and reduce readability.
Practical Seller Notes for Success
Before you list this as a digital download or put it on a shirt, there are several technical steps you must take to ensure quality. First, always test the design on real product mockups. See how the PNG design looks on both light and dark fabrics. If you are offering an SVG design for cutters, inspect the cut lines carefully. Complex snowflakes can sometimes have "bridges" that are too thin for certain vinyl materials, leading to weeding nightmares for your customers.
File organization is another crucial aspect of running a handmade business. Ensure your zip files are clearly labeled, perhaps separating the high-resolution PNGs from the vector SVGs. When pairing this graphic with typography, consider fonts that match its personality. A rounded script font or a groovy display font complements the hippie vibe better than a stark, modern sans serif.
Finally, and most importantly, verify the commercial license. As a seller, you need to know exactly what you are allowed to do. Can you sell unlimited physical end products? Can you include it in a template? Understanding these terms protects your shop from legal issues.
